#0c1cb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c1cb2 is composed of 4.7% red, 11%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.3%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 234.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 37.3%. #0c1cb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#1838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0c1cb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c1cb2 has RGB values of R:12, G:28,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 793778.

Shades and Tints of #0c1cb2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01020d is the darkest color, while #f9fa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c1cb2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5d62 is the less saturated color, while #0516b9 is the most saturated one.
